Memory Book
As a family, draw illustrations and write or type stories of your collective favorite memories that involve the recipient. This is a great way to build memory skills, talk about feelings, develop communication skills and let your friend know they are special. Have your child draw illustrations and write or type up his or her favorite memories of/with the recipient and put it into a binder to make a book.
Skills Built Artistic ability Hand-eye coordination Memory Communication
Time 30 minutes to 30 days
Type of Activity Art
Materials needed • Paper • Colored pencils or markers • 3 ring binder or stapler • Computer and printer

Handmade Bath Salts
Many people enjoy relaxing with a bath. Giving a gift like homemade bath salts is a thoughtful way to help a friend relax. Mix ingredients together in a large bowl and pour into nice, decorative jars.
Skills Built Sense enhancement Measuring skills
Time 30 minutes
Type of Activity Art
Materials needed • 2 cups Epsom salts • 1-2 tsp baking Soda • 10-12 drops Essential Oils Fragrance • 1-2 drops Food coloring • Decorative jar
